Can children shape their parents’ lives? New study reveals influence may flow both ways

A new study published in the Proceedings of the National Academy of Sciences (PNAS) challenges the traditional view that influence within families flows only from parents to children. The research was led by former LCDS researcher Dr Evelina Akimova, now Assistant Professor of Sociology at Purdue University, and co-authored by Professor Melinda C. Mills, Director of the Leverhulme Centre for Demographic Science (LCDS) as part of Mills’ ERC Advanced Grant. The research shows how genetic influences can operate differently than has been examined before, by demonstrating that children’s genetically influenced characteristics may in fact shape important family outcomes over time.

The researchers analysed data from nearly 40,000 Norwegian families to investigate whether children’s genetic predispositions for a range of health, behavioural, and cognitive traits were associated with major family outcomes, including whether parents had more children, married, or separated. By combining genetic information from mothers, fathers, and children, the team was able to distinguish children’s own genetic makeup from those inherited from their parents, providing a new way to examine how children may influence family life.

For most of the traits examined—including anxiety, depression, autism, educational attainment, cognitive performance, asthma, and allergies—the researchers found no association with the family outcomes they studied. One exception emerged: children with a higher genetic propensity, for attention-deficit/hyperactivity disorder (ADHD), were associated with a 7% higher likelihood of parental separation. The association was stronger among families with daughters, at 11%; families with higher socioeconomic status, at 15%; and families in which mothers were older at the birth of their first child, at 10%. The authors stress that this does not mean that a child’s genetic makeup cause parents to separate. Rather, characteristics associated with ADHD, such as hyperactivity, impulsivity, and difficulties with emotional regulation, may shape family dynamics alongside the many social, economic, and environmental factors that influence family life.

“Parents undoubtedly play a fundamental role in shaping children’s lives, but this study flips the focus and looks at how children can influence their parents,” says Professor Melinda Mills. “By combining demographic and genetic data, we can begin to understand more precisely how children’s personal and genetic characteristics may influence the relationships and environments around them. This helps us to move beyond viewing parents and intergenerational transmission as a one-way influence.”

The findings contribute to a growing body of research showing that family relationships are multidirectional. By integrating demographic methods with population genetics and biosocial family data, the study offers a new perspective on how family dynamics unfold over time and demonstrates the value of combining different forms of data to better understand the complex processes that shape people’s lives.

Frequently Asked Questions: When Children Shape Their Families

Q: What is the main focus of this study?

A: The study investigates whether children play a role in shaping their family's demographic future—such as whether their parents stay together, get married, or choose to have more children. Traditionally, family outcomes are viewed as being driven by parental choices or structural socioeconomic conditions. This study flips the script to see if a child's genetic predispositions for certain traits indirectly influence their parents' relationship trajectories.

 

Q: What is the most significant finding?

A: While the researchers found limited evidence that most childhood traits influence major family demographic shifts, there was one glaring exception: ADHD. Children who carry a higher genetic likelihood (Polygenic Index) for Attention-Deficit/Hyperactivity Disorder (ADHD) were linked to a significantly increased risk of their parents separating or divorcing. Overall, a higher ADHD index in a child predicted a 7% increased risk of parental separation per standard deviation.

 

Q: Did the likelihood of parental separation vary depending on the type of family?

A: Yes. The association between a child's ADHD genetics and parental separation was not uniform; it was heavily influenced by demographics. The researchers found the effect was much stronger in:

  • Higher socioeconomic status (SES) families: 15% increased risk of dissolution per standard deviation. (The researchers note that SES was the main source of variation).
  • Families with daughters: 11% increased risk.
  • Older mothers (at first birth): 10% increased risk.

 

Q: What do the researchers mean by "evocative effects"?

A: In behavioural genetics, an "evocative gene-environment correlation" occurs when an individual's inherited traits trigger or evoke a specific response from their environment. In the context of this study, it means that a child’s genetically influenced behaviours or needs (such as those associated with ADHD) evoke a stress or response in the family environment, which can ultimately impact whether the parents stay together.

 

Q: How was the study conducted?

A: The research team utilized data from the Norwegian Mother, Father and Child Cohort Study (MoBa). They analysed a massive dataset of 40,000 "trios"—meaning they looked at the genetic data of the mother, the father, and the child together.

Because children inherit their genetics from their parents, the researchers statistically controlled for the parents' own Polygenic Indices. This allowed them to isolate the unique "child-to-parent" effect to see how the child's genetics alone predicted future parental behaviours (fertility, separation, and marriage).
